Everyone's Man (4)

sooner or later.

It's time for the party to start.

Roman's appearance was completely different from that of the day.

During the day, he was covered in dust from work in the mine and spent time with Chris at the training ground right before the party, but he appeared neat and polite at the party.

The long-awaited appearance of Roman. When they saw Roman walking into the party hall, the people who had been talking until now held their breath.

"Master Roman Dmitry enters."

Roman.

He looked around and greeted people.

There was no harsh look.

Because this party was hosted for him, Roman knew how to act as the party's protagonist.

on such a look.

Noble women who were rejected during the day showed interest.

"Roman, why did you go there during the day? I just wanted to talk a little bit before the party."

"I had just finished my work, so I had no choice but to act like that because I was shabby. I hope you can understand my desire to look good even a little bit."

"Ah, that was the reason."

Was it because he liked Roman's answer?

From then on, everyone laughed at whatever Roman said.

The intention was clear.

It was to somehow make a connection with Roman, and at some point Roman's surroundings were filled with women.

among them.

Sylvia's presence stood out the most.

"You certainly seem like a great person. The heir of a noble family, working directly with the mine workers. My father always said that we should live longing for learning with a low attitude, but like Roman, it was difficult for me to put it into practice. If I had someone like Roman as my spouse, wouldn't it be possible for me to be different while learning from seeing and learning a lifelong companion?"

It was a blatant word.

The people around them looked at them in check, but Sylvia didn't care at all.

she was pretty

He knew his appearance very well, and he learned from experience that if he touched his appearance first, he would usually lose his mind.

It wasn't a bad way.

If it wasn't for Roman, who was not shaken by the beauty of Flora Lawrence, the most beautiful woman in the northeast, that method would have worked.

"Thanks for the undeserved praise."

just that much.

Roman ended the conversation with a laugh.

He kindly accepted questions from all directions, but never allowed more distance between men and women.

how much time has passed


Roman, who had been tormented by women for a long time, secretly escaped the party hall and took a breath.

That was then.

From behind, a familiar voice was heard.

"Are you good at acting?"

The owner of the voice approaching.

Looking down, a familiar face was looking up at Roman.

she's right

It was Flora Lawrence.

There was no such kindness as just now.

In a place where no one was watching, Roman put down the kindness that had been covering his face and spoke coldly.

"It was a necessary action."

"It's surprising. I thought you didn't care about the relationships between people."

"It would normally have been. But this party was hosted by the Lawrence family for me, and my parents and their guests are watching. This means that, apart from your usual behavior, it is a place that requires minimal courtesy. And, to say that it was surprising, when I first met you, it was the same as it is now."

When I first met Flora.

Roman was dressed in robes.

Thinking that the smell of blood on his body was not polite to the other person, he even sprayed a terrible perfume and went out.

Roman was such a person.

Even though he seemed to be acting like an innocent person, he showed appropriate behavior when necessary.

Flora said.

"I thought it was. Rather, I was not polite."

in her memory.

Roman was a man of integrity.

During the arranged marriage, he kept his manners until the end, and after he announced the breakup of the marriage, he started interfering with it.

Come to think of it, it was his fault.

Roman tried to keep the right line as shown at the party, but Flora trampled it on and ruined their relationship.

consistent person.

So I was more curious.

How the hell did Roman live, so his own standards were so firm?

"But why are you working with the miners? Others think it's part of the successor class, but I've heard that there is no such thing as a successor class. Even if it's a blacksmith, there's no reason for Baron Dmitry to send his son to the mines.

Flora's question.

Normally I wouldn't have answered.

However.

As she remembered her appearance on the battlefield, Roman wanted to tell her thoughts at least once.

"How do you think Lawrence got to where he is today?"

" Yes?

"People often think that Lawrence was revived with crops that came from fertile soil, but that is not the case. Lawrence is a family that has succeeded in commerce. They knew how to use their crops, and sold or bartered them to create what they are today. I heard that Viscount Lawrence's younger brother also used that talent to succeed as a merchant in the capital.

surprised.

Lawrence's origins.

Few people knew for sure.

In fact, even Flora, not long ago, thought that fertile land was all Lawrence had.

"What does that matter?"

"I thought that the forge, and furthermore the iron mine, was the foundation of Dmitry. Dmitry would not have been as successful as he is today if it had not been for the miners who go out to the iron mines every day and dig iron ore in dust. So, Dmitry wanted to fully understand the land. I think it's the duty of at least one with Dmitry's surname, regardless of Margo's issue of inheriting this land. If there comes a situation where I, like Dmitry's people, face one problem. I am sure that time in the mines that others do not understand will be of great help in understanding and empathizing with them."

Roman's voice was firm.

as if it was absolutely necessary.

Seeing her asserting herself, Flora lost her words for a moment.

" Ah.

"Time is running out. I'll just go."

The conversation ended with that.

Roman Dmitry turns around without any regrets.

Flora looked at it and felt as if she had been hit in the head hard.

Really.

Roman threw her into a swamp of thoughts every time they met.

Recently.

People called Roman Dmitry the man of all men.

Dmitry's reputation for being a jerk sank to the bottom of the water, and everyone looked up to him with greed.

if.

If you were in Roman's position.

Can you work in a mine with that kind of thinking in a situation where you receive praise from those around you?

'No, I wouldn't have been able to.'

man is like that

The sweet gullibility theory makes the brain melt softly, and even the most diligent person will try to enjoy reality from some point on.

Especially if it's a man of all sorts like Roman. Even if you accept women's dash and play promiscuity, people will not consider it a fault.

By the way.

Roman was different.

He wasn't drunk on victory, nor did he enjoy reality.

As soon as the war was over, he grabbed a pickaxe and headed to the mine, and while others enjoyed the festival, the hero of the war silently dug up iron ore while covered in dust.

Visit readel.me for extra chapters.


What kind of thinking do you have to live to act like that?

Even Flora didn't waste time, but still, seeing Roman made me feel ashamed.

'He's a great guy.'

It was respectful.

I wanted to be imitated.

Aside from the fact that he was a selfish human being, Roman himself was a perfect fit for her ideals.

suddenly.

Flora remembered what her father had said.

" From now on, live for your dreams. I will not repeat the mistake of dropping your value to the ground, and I am ready to support whatever you want."

Viscount Lawrence.

Not as Flora as Lawrence's flower.

I wanted to live as Flora Lawrence.

The words that they promised to support me in whatever way have now filled Flora's head.

'What is my dream?'

no matter what you think

There was no clear dream.

But one thing is certain, while watching Roman's progress, there is one thing I want to achieve.

'I want to be strong. So that other factions can never again take over Lawrence's territory. Rather than entrusting Lawrence's safety to others, I want to overcome those dangers by becoming stronger myself. That's the goal I want.'

made a decision

A firm dream.

Even after the war ended, my head, which had wandered for a while, finally cleared up and it felt like everything was in order.

Flora left.

There was no reason to stay at the party any longer.

A being named Roman Dmitry.

Now there was no reason to hold onto her ankles.

a few days after that.

As it was later revealed, Flora left Lawrence and headed for the capital.

plants in the greenhouse.

It was the moment Lawrence's flower finally left the greenhouse and went out into the world.

* * *

Time has passed.

after a fortnight.

When the destruction of the Barco family was now known to everyone, there was a visitor to Dmitry's smithy.

"Hendrick! Hendrick!"

What's up?

"What happened? We stopped by for a drink together."

The man with a dwarf physique looked nervously at Hendrick as he left the forge and smiled.

in the bottle in his hand.

Hendrick salivated.

Since it was lunchtime, Hendrick hurriedly removed the items from the tree trunk that could be used as a table.

"After all, you're the only one who understands my heart, Jacob."

right?

the man's name.

It was Jacob.

He oversees the mine, pours alcohol into Hendrick's glass and drank it himself.

"Ugh, kill it."

"How are you doing today?"

"It's the same as usual. No matter how much I dig this iron mine, I can't see the end. We've only developed the first part of the mountain yet, so the Dmitry family won't run out of iron mines for hundreds of years. Cancer, not like that. The life of this Jacob, who has been a miner all his life, can be certain of that."

Hendrick and Jacob.

The two pillars of Dmitry often spent the same time as now.

In the midst of working hard every day, taking a break to have a drink was like sweet rain.

how much did you drink

Hendrick put down his glass and asked in a soft voice.

"By the way, Roman Dmitry. How is her condition? A week ago, there was a lot of talk about Roman Dmitry working in an iron mine, but the fortress is a little quiet, isn't it? Have you ever quit your job?"

"Oh, Roman?"

Jacob chuckled.

He took another drink and said with a funny face.

"Don't talk. Far from quitting my job, I've never missed a job. At first, everyone was reluctant to see Roman Dmitry because they did not know his intentions, but now, there is no miner who hates Roman, right?"

Really?

Hendrick's eyes widened.

Miners are as proud of themselves as blacksmiths.

But how do all these outcasts like Roman?

"What the hell happened in the iron mines?"

last full moon.

There was a lot going on in Dmitry's iron mine.
